Potential Return of Sanctions on Russian Oil Could Impact Global Markets

Advertisement
Follow News in 60 on Facebook

As the G7 leaders, including former President Trump, signal a possible reimposition of sanctions on Russian oil, the implications for global markets could be significant. This move comes as the focus shifts back to the Ukraine conflict, which had been overshadowed by other geopolitical issues. The sanctions, initially eased to lower oil prices during the Iran conflict, may soon be reinstated, potentially leading to increased oil prices worldwide.

The reintroduction of these sanctions could disrupt oil supply chains, particularly affecting countries reliant on Russian oil. This could lead to higher fuel prices for consumers and businesses in the UK, impacting household budgets and inflation rates. The UK government has already announced new sanctions targeting Russia’s shadow fleet, which may further tighten the oil supply and exacerbate price volatility.

Moreover, the G7’s renewed commitment to Ukraine, alongside discussions about military support, indicates a long-term strategy that could reshape energy markets. As Ukraine pursues EU membership, the geopolitical landscape is shifting, with energy security becoming a critical concern for European nations.

In the coming months, consumers and businesses alike should prepare for potential fluctuations in energy costs as these sanctions take effect. The interconnectedness of global oil markets means that decisions made at the G7 summit could have far-reaching consequences for everyday life in the UK and beyond.
